Specialist nurses vs Water and sewerage plant operatives Salary (2025)
How do Specialist nurses and Water and sewerage plant operatives sal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.
Specialist nurses earns £2,756 more per year (7% higher)
Detailed Comparison
| Metric | Specialist nurses | Water and sewerage plant operatives |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Annual | £41,374 | £38,618 | +£2,756 |
| Mean Annual | £41,118 | £39,719 | +£1,399 |
| Monthly | £3,448 | £3,218 | +£230 |
| Weekly | £796 | £743 | +£53 |
| Hourly | £19.89 | £18.57 | +£1.32 |
